June 8, 1985: Red Sox (32-21) at Orioles (26-26)

In a tight game it was the Baltimore Orioles 10, the Boston Red Sox 8 at MEMORIAL STADIUM. 

Baltimore jumped out to the early lead in the first inning when they tallied 4 runs on 6 hits. Boston made it exciting in the 9th, but they were unable to push the needed runs across. 

The victory was credited to Dennis Martinez(6-4) who went 7 innings, allowing 4 runs. Bruce Hurst(6-6) ended up with the loss. He got hit pretty hard, allowing 11 hits and 2 walks in 2 innings. 

'Anytime you lose it hurts,' said John McNamara 'but it's losing the close ones that really hurt.'
